Granville Austin has described the Directive principles and the fundamental rights as

A The heart of the Constitution
B The conscience of the Constitution
C The back bone of the Constitution
D None of these

Correct Answer: The conscience of the Constitution

Fundamental Rights and Directive Principles are described as the conscience of the Indian Constitution by Granville Austin, an acclaimed authority on the Government, politics, Polity, and the Constitution of India.
